加大力度2025年VFP考試知識點與試題答案_第1頁
加大力度2025年VFP考試知識點與試題答案_第2頁
加大力度2025年VFP考試知識點與試題答案_第3頁
加大力度2025年VFP考試知識點與試題答案_第4頁
加大力度2025年VFP考試知識點與試題答案_第5頁
已閱讀5頁,還剩6頁未讀, 繼續(xù)免費閱讀

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領

文檔簡介

加大力度2025年VFP考試知識點與試題答案姓名:____________________

一、單項選擇題(每題2分,共10題)

1.VisualFoxPro是一種_______語言。

A.高級編程

B.匯編語言

C.混合語言

D.高級腳本

2.下列關于VFP的描述,正確的是_______。

A.VFP是Windows操作系統(tǒng)自帶的編程語言

B.VFP只能開發(fā)桌面應用程序

C.VFP擁有豐富的函數和過程

D.VFP無法進行數據庫操作

3.在VFP中,要聲明一個二維數組,應該使用_______語句。

A.DECLARE

B.ARRAY

C.DIMENSION

D.DECLAREARRAY

4.在VFP中,以下哪個是正確的日期格式_______。

A.YYYY/MM/DD

B.YYYY-MM-DD

C.YYYY/MM/DDHH:MM:SS

D.YYYY-MM-DDHH:MM

5.在VFP中,以下哪個是邏輯運算符_______。

A.&(邏輯與)

B.||(邏輯或)

C.==(等于)

D.>=(大于等于)

6.在VFP中,要創(chuàng)建一個名為“students”的表,以下哪個語句是正確的_______。

A.CREATETABLEstudents

B.CREATETABLEstudents(name,age,gender)

C.CREATETABLEstudentsname,age,gender

D.CREATETABLEstudents(nameVARCHAR(50),ageINT,genderCHAR(1))

7.在VFP中,要刪除名為“students”的表,以下哪個語句是正確的_______。

A.DELETETABLEstudents

B.DROPTABLEstudents

C.DELETEFROMstudents

D.DROPFROMstudents

8.在VFP中,以下哪個是正確的字符串連接符_______。

A.&(與)

B.+(加)

C.-(減)

D.*(乘)

9.在VFP中,要判斷一個條件是否為真,應該使用_______語句。

A.IF...THEN...ELSE

B.CASE

C.WHILE

D.FOR

10.在VFP中,以下哪個是正確的循環(huán)語句_______。

A.FOR...NEXT

B.DO...WHILE

C.DO...LOOP

D.DO...CASE

答案:1.C2.C3.C4.C5.B6.D7.B8.B9.A10.A

二、多項選擇題(每題3分,共10題)

1.VisualFoxPro中的數據類型包括哪些?

A.數值型

B.字符型

C.日期型

D.邏輯型

E.圖片型

2.以下哪些是VFP中的運算符?

A.賦值運算符

B.關系運算符

C.邏輯運算符

D.數組運算符

E.范圍運算符

3.VFP中的文件類型包括哪些?

A.程序文件

B.表文件

C.報表文件

D.表單文件

E.類文件

4.以下哪些是VFP中的索引類型?

A.單一索引

B.復合索引

C.索引表達式

D.候選索引

E.查找索引

5.在VFP中,要修改表結構,可以使用哪些命令?

A.ALTERTABLE

B.MODIFYTABLE

C.CREATETABLE

D.OPENTABLE

E.MODIFYDATA

6.以下哪些是VFP中的查詢語句?

A.SELECT

B.WHERE

C.GROUPBY

D.HAVING

E.ORDERBY

7.在VFP中,要執(zhí)行一個程序,可以使用哪些命令?

A.DO

B.RUN

C.EXECUTE

D.START

E.OPEN

8.以下哪些是VFP中的錯誤處理機制?

A.ONERROR

B.TRY...CATCH

C.THROW

D.ERROR

E.BREAK

9.在VFP中,要實現面向對象編程,需要了解哪些概念?

A.類

B.對象

C.方法

D.屬性

E.繼承

10.以下哪些是VFP中的設計器?

A.數據庫設計器

B.表設計器

C.程序設計器

D.報表設計器

E.表單設計器

答案:1.ABCD2.ABCDE3.ABCDE4.ABD5.AB6.ABCDE7.AB8.ABCDE9.ABCDE10.ABCDE

三、判斷題(每題2分,共10題)

1.在VFP中,數組下標的起始值默認為1。(×)

2.VFP中的字段可以包含空值(NULL)。(√)

3.VFP中的SQL語句可以直接在VFP的命令窗口中執(zhí)行。(√)

4.VFP中的“LIKE”運算符用于比較字符串。(√)

5.VFP中的“IN”運算符用于比較字符串。(×)

6.VFP中的“BETWEEN”運算符用于比較數值型數據。(√)

7.VFP中的“DISTINCT”關鍵字用于去除查詢結果中的重復記錄。(√)

8.VFP中的“JOIN”語句用于連接兩個或多個表。(√)

9.VFP中的“UPDATE”語句只能更新單個表中的數據。(×)

10.VFP中的“REPLACE”命令用于刪除表中的記錄。(×)

答案:1.×2.√3.√4.√5.×6.√7.√8.√9.×10.×

四、簡答題(每題5分,共6題)

1.簡述VFP中數據類型的基本概念和常用數據類型。

2.解釋VFP中索引的概念及其作用。

3.描述VFP中SQL語句的基本結構和常用操作。

4.簡要說明VFP中面向對象編程的基本概念。

5.解釋VFP中設計器的概念及其作用。

6.闡述VFP中錯誤處理機制的基本原理和常用方法。

試卷答案如下

一、單項選擇題(每題2分,共10題)

1.C.高級編程

解析思路:VisualFoxPro是一種高級編程語言,它允許開發(fā)者使用多種編程范式來開發(fā)應用程序。

2.C.VFP擁有豐富的函數和過程

解析思路:VisualFoxPro提供了大量的內置函數和過程,這些函數和過程可以簡化編程工作,提高開發(fā)效率。

3.C.DIMENSION

解析思路:在VFP中,使用DIMENSION語句來聲明一維或二維數組。

4.C.YYYY/MM/DDHH:MM:SS

解析思路:VFP支持多種日期格式,其中YYYY/MM/DDHH:MM:SS是常見的日期時間格式。

5.B.邏輯或

解析思路:邏輯或運算符(||)用于在邏輯表達式中表示“或”的關系。

6.D.CREATETABLEstudents(nameVARCHAR(50),ageINT,genderCHAR(1))

解析思路:創(chuàng)建表時需要指定表名和字段名,同時為每個字段定義數據類型。

7.B.DROPTABLEstudents

解析思路:刪除表時使用DROPTABLE命令,直接指定要刪除的表名。

8.B.+

解析思路:在VFP中,使用加號(+)作為字符串連接符。

9.A.IF...THEN...ELSE

解析思路:VFP中使用IF...THEN...ELSE結構來進行條件判斷。

10.A.FOR...NEXT

解析思路:在VFP中,使用FOR...NEXT循環(huán)結構進行循環(huán)控制。

二、多項選擇題(每題3分,共10題)

1.A.數值型B.字符型C.日期型D.邏輯型E.圖片型

解析思路:VFP支持多種數據類型,包括數值型、字符型、日期型、邏輯型和圖片型。

2.A.賦值運算符B.關系運算符C.邏輯運算符D.數組運算符E.范圍運算符

解析思路:VFP中的運算符包括賦值運算符、關系運算符、邏輯運算符等。

3.A.程序文件B.表文件C.報表文件D.表單文件E.類文件

解析思路:VFP中文件類型包括程序文件、表文件、報表文件、表單文件和類文件。

4.A.單一索引B.復合索引C.索引表達式D.候選索引E.查找索引

解析思路:VFP支持多種索引類型,包括單一索引、復合索引、候選索引等。

5.A.ALTERTABLEB.MODIFYTABLEC.CREATETABLED.OPENTABLEE.MODIFYDATA

解析思路:VFP中修改表結構可以使用ALTERTABLE或MODIFYTABLE命令。

6.A.SELECTB.WHEREC.GROUPBYD.HAVINGE.ORDERBY

解析思路:VFP中的查詢語句通常包括SELECT、WHERE、GROUPBY、HAVING和ORDERBY等子句。

7.A.DOB.RUNC.EXECUTED.STARTE.OPEN

解析思路:VFP中執(zhí)行程序可以使用DO、RUN、EXECUTE等命令。

8.A.ONERRORB.TRY...CATCHC.THROWD.ERRORE.BREAK

解析思路:VFP中的錯誤處理機制包括ONERROR、TRY...CATCH、THROW、ERROR和BREAK等。

9.A.類B.對象C.方法D.屬性E.繼承

解析思路:面向對象編程的基本概念包括類、對象、方法、屬性和繼承等。

10.A.數據庫設計器B.表設計器C.程序設計器D.報表設計器E.表單設計器

解析思路:VFP中的設計器包括數據庫設計器、表設計器、程序設計器、報表設計器和表單設計器等。

三、判斷題(每題2分,共10題)

1.×

解析思路:數組下標的起始值默認為1的說法是錯誤的,VFP中數組下標的起始值為0。

2.√

解析思路:VFP中的字段可以包含空值(NULL),表示該字段沒有數據。

3.√

解析思路:VFP中的SQL語句可以直接在命令窗口中執(zhí)行,無需使用特定的命令。

4.√

解析思路:“LIKE”運算符用于模式匹配,可以比較字符串。

5.×

解析思路:“IN”運算符用于指定一個集合,而不是比較字符串。

6.√

解析思路:“BETWEEN”運算符用于比較數值型數據是否在指定的范圍內。

7.√

解析思路:“DISTINCT”關鍵字用于去除查詢結果中的重復記錄。

8.√

解析思路:“JOIN”語句用于連接兩個或多個表,獲取相關聯(lián)的數據。

9.×

解析思路:“UPDATE”語句可以更新多個表中的數據,不僅限于單個表。

10.×

解析思路:“REPLACE”命令用于替換字段值,而不是刪除記錄。

四、簡答題(每題5分,共6題)

1.簡述VFP中數據類型的基本概念和常用數據類型。

解析思路:數據類型定義了變量或字段可以存儲的數據種類,VFP常用數據類型包括數值型、字符型、日期型、邏輯型、日期時間型、貨幣型、浮點型等。

2.解釋VFP中索引的概念及其作用。

解析思路:索引是用于加速對表中的數據進行查詢的數據結構,它按照特定順序存儲表中的數據,從而提高查詢效率。

3.描述VFP中SQL語句的基本結構和常用操作。

解析思路:SQL語句用于執(zhí)行各種數據庫操作,如查詢、插入、更新、刪除等,基本結構包括SELECT、FROM、WHERE、GROUPBY、HAVING、ORDERBY等子句。

4.

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經權益所有人同意不得將文件中的內容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
  • 6. 下載文件中如有侵權或不適當內容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論